These reports are listed currently or were previously listed on the Department of Environmental Affairs ECC Portal http://eia.met.gov.na.
The dates indicate the last date that it was/will be possible to comment on the project on the portal.
You can also track the progress of EIAs in Namibia using the EIA Tracker website on https://eia-tracker.org.na and you can learn more about the EIA process in Namibia here.

For mining activities of base and rare metals and other industrial minerals found at Karlowa Mining Enterprise Mining Claims No. 70459 and 70460 located in district, Erongo region. Karlowa Mining Enterprise intends to establish explore mining activities for potential presence of base and rare metals and industrial minerals (Tin (Sn), Tantalum (Ta), Lithium (Li) and Niobium (Nd)) at the specified mining claims.
Mining activities for base and rare metals and industrial minerals such as (Tin (Sn), Tantalum (Ta), Lithium (Li) and Niobium (Nd)) at 4 claims located in Uis District -Erongo Region.
